Co-Extrusion Tech & UV Protection

UV degradation is the largest barrier to exterior PC/PMMA lifecycle. Our technology enables single or double-sided co-extrusion of high-concentration UV barrier layers, guaranteeing outdoor weathering stability for over 10 years without yellowing.

Calibrating Optical Microstructures

Utilizing high-precision multi-roll calendar units configured for quick-change embossing rolls, GWELL lines allow operators to switch between matte, prismatic, and textured surfaces to alter light diffusion profiles instantly.

AI-Driven Closed-Loop Die Systems

Our intelligent thickness measurement tools scan the sheet profile continuously. If fluctuations are detected, automated thermobolts in the die adjust thermal profiles locally to correct the flow distribution, keeping tolerance within ±0.01mm.

Engineering Metrics & Process Parameters

Rigorous hardware selection tailored to optical clarity and structural dependability.

High-Efficiency Extruder Setup

Equipped with low-temperature barrier screws and vented barrels, ensuring polymer material properties are preserved without thermal cracking. Vacuum systems run at -0.095 MPa to eliminate moisture and volatiles, preventing pinholes.

Precision Calendering Rolls

Featuring independent servo control for each polishing roll. Dynamic roll gap adjustment is handled via hydraulic servos with digital sensors, ensuring sheet surface roughness down to Ra 0.025 μm.

Intelligent Control Center

Leveraging Siemens PLC networks with centralized touchscreen terminals. Formula storage, heating parameters, line speeds, and pressure sensors are linked to optimize shift transitions and prevent operator error.

Engineering FAQ: Optical Sheet Extrusion

Clear answers to crucial engineering, operational, and material questions.

Q1: How does GWELL prevent optical degradation and bubbles during PMMA sheet production?
A: Bubbles and optical degradation are primarily caused by residual moisture or volatile monomer compounds. GWELL integrates dual-vented vacuum systems in the extruders along with high-precision melt pumps. This keeps pressure and temperature fluctuations below ±0.3°C, eliminating gas pockets and preserving optical clarity.
Q2: Can this line produce structured sheets with different light diffusion patterns?
A: Yes, our calendering section supports rapid-change embossing rollers. This allows factories to easily switch between clear sheets, matte diffusion sheets, and prismatic structured sheets, adapting to modern architectural facade and LED light-guide requirements.
Q3: How are co-extrusion UV-barrier layers applied?
A: We utilize multi-manifold co-extrusion feedblocks or dedicated multi-channel T-dies. A secondary satellite extruder feeds high-concentration UV-stabilized polymer melts to coat one or both sides of the base PC or PMMA sheet, ensuring a uniform protective barrier.
Q4: What is the processing output of GWELL PC PMMA Optic Sheet Extrusion Lines?
A: Depending on scale, outputs range from 300 kg/h up to 1200 kg/h. The systems use energy-efficient motors and optimized screw geometries to balance processing capacity with melt quality.
